But what is the science behind agile prioritisation methods, and how do they help organisations to achieve their goals?


At its core, agile prioritisation is about making decisions based on value and impact. Instead of following a rigid plan or timeline, agile teams focus on delivering the most valuable work first, in order to maximise the benefits to the organisation. This approach is driven by the principles of the Agile Manifesto, which emphasises collaboration, adaptability, and customer satisfaction.


One of the key scientific principles behind agile prioritisation methods is the concept of iterative development. By breaking projects down into smaller, manageable tasks, teams can quickly deliver value to the customer and gather feedback to inform their next steps. This iterative approach allows teams to adapt to changing requirements and priorities, ensuring that they are always working on the most important tasks.


Another important scientific principle behind agile prioritisation methods is the concept of continuous improvement. By regularly reviewing and adjusting their priorities, teams can ensure that they are always delivering the most value to the organisation. This continuous feedback loop helps teams to learn from their mistakes and make better decisions in the future.


In addition to these scientific principles, agile prioritisation methods also benefit from the use of data and metrics to inform decision-making. By tracking key performance indicators and other metrics, teams can objectively assess the impact of their work and make data-driven decisions about their priorities.


Overall, the science behind agile prioritisation methods is grounded in the principles of value, adaptability, and continuous improvement. By focusing on delivering the most valuable work first, iterating quickly, and using data to inform decision-making, organisations can achieve greater flexibility and responsiveness in their project management approaches.
